Car locksmith vs. roadside assistance — when to call us

Roadside assistance from an insurer or auto club is great for tows and jump-starts, but the lockout response is often a long wait because they sub it out. If you're locked out and need back in soon, a local car locksmith is usually faster because we're already in the area and lockouts are the whole job, not a side task. If your problem is a dead battery, a flat, or a tow, roadside is the right call — and we'll tell you so rather than send a truck you don't need.

Where we reach you — lots, roadside, driveways

Mobile service is the default. We open cars where they sit: a parking-garage level (give us the floor and section), a retail lot (name the store entrance, not the painted lot number — those aren't visible from inside), a residential driveway, or the roadside shoulder if you've pulled over safely. The clearer your location, the faster we find you.

Frequently asked questions

How fast can you get to me if I'm locked out?

It depends on where you are and how busy we are, but lockouts are our priority calls. For a car lockout in the immediate Dallas area, we give you a realistic ETA the moment you call — not a number designed to win the booking.

Can you open my car on-site without towing it?

Yes. The vast majority of car lockouts in Dallas are opened where the car is parked, non-destructively. Towing only comes up if there's a separate mechanical problem or a rare key system the dealer must handle.

My keys are locked in the trunk — can you still help?

Usually yes. Trunk access depends on the vehicle, and it sometimes takes a little longer than a door, so we quote it separately. Tell us the year/make/model on the phone.

Is a car locksmith cheaper than calling the dealer for a lockout?

For getting back into the car, almost always — and far faster, since the dealer can't come to your parking lot. The dealer matters more for cutting/programming brand-new keys, not for access.

What if I also lost my key and can't start the car?

Then you need both access and a new key. We handle that too, but the key portion is automotive work — see our automotive locksmith page. We'll sort the whole thing out on one visit when possible.

Do you verify the car is mine before opening it?

Always. We match registration or a bill of sale to your ID before opening any vehicle. It protects you from theft and keeps us within the law.
